Students must be enrolled in grades 6-12, have completed at least 1 semester of art in the school, and have a minimum art GPA of "B" (or your school's equivalent) to be eligible for membership. NJAHS chapters are for middle or junior high schools and students in grades 6-8 (junior high schools encompassing grades 6-9 should include 9th grade students as part of their NJAHS chapter). An honor cord is a token consisting of twisted cords with tassels on either end awarded to members of honor societies or for various academic and non-academic achievements, awards, or honors. Until its creation, there were hundreds of educational groups for high schoolers in local communities, but no organization that united students and educators across the nation.
